‘Community’ fans go “caroling” outside Rockefeller Center

As we reported, Community fans had been rallying together all week on Facebook and Twitter to plan an Occupy NBC event at Rockefeller Center to protest the show’s absence from the network’s mid-season schedule.

But, despite the buzz the event received in the media and on Twitter, only about two dozen people attended the protest, which took place at 1 PM today.

In the video above, which shows fans singing an altered version of O Christmas Tree in evil beards, you can see a few more people (we count about 20) which, considering most people are busy with holiday events and planning this week, really isn’t a bad turn out.

We give those who showed up a lot of credit, not everyone will stand up for their favorite shows, and like another one of our Twitter followers, @fuzzytomato, suggested, it would have been cool if NBC had at least hooked them up with some Community swag for their efforts, they were right outside the NBC Experience Store after all.
